1980 Kellogg's Baseball Card Backs - #55 Joaquin Andujar







I didn't remember that he was used in relief during 1979.  I checked online and found that he had 305 career starts and 100 relief appearances. 

The card mentions his inside-the-park homer that won him a game.  He had five career homers.

It is noted that the Astros didn't hit well when he was pitching in 1979.  They finished 89-73 and surpassed their previous highest number of wins (84).  But they sure didn't hit.  Jose Cruz was the team leader in homers (9) and RBIs (72).  Yes that is NINE, I didn't omit a digit.

Can anyone find a team since the Deadball Era to have their team leader hit less than 10 homers in a year?  I assume that even in the strike years that didn't happen.
